NOTE:
When the fuel nozzle “clicks” or shuts off, the fuel tank
is full.
Tighten the gas cap until you hear a “clicking” sound.
This is an indication that the gas cap is tightened
properly. The MIL in the instrument cluster may turn
on if the gas cap is not secured properly. Make sure
that the gas cap is tightened each time the vehicle is
refueled.
WARNING!
Static electricity can cause an ignition of flammable
liquid, vapor or gas in any vehicle or trailer. To
reduce risk of serious injury or death when filling
containers:
Always place container on the ground before fill-
ing.
Keep the pump nozzle in contact with the container
when you are filling it.
Use only approved containers for flammable liq-
uid.
Do not leave container unattended while filling.
A static electric charge could cause a spark and fire
hazard.
